At Turner and Townsend, our project professionals are driving positive change for clients, communities, and industries. Working in Project Management or Project Controls, you\''ll thrive in complex environments and help deliver some of the world\''s most impactful programmes. As part of this programme, you\''ll gain experience across a variety of roles and sectors, including infrastructure, government, health, education, energy, commercial development, data centres, life sciences, and defence.

Responsibilities

Managing project delivery and client commitments

Developing project documentation and schedules

Supporting procurement, risk, change, and governance processes

Working across different stages of the project lifecycle, from business case to delivery

Pursuing professional qualifications with the Association for Project Management (APM), such as the APM Project Management Qualification (PMQ), the APM Project Professional Qualification (PPQ), and Chartered Project Professional (ChPP) status

In certain teams, pursuing qualifications with the Royal Institution of Chartered Surveyors (RICS), depending on role and career path
